5,000 condoms stolen in Mexico




MEXICO CITY - Missing in Mexico: 5,000 condoms, sound equipment and a motor used to inflate a giant prophylactic, all stolen from a "condom-mobile" used to promote HIV/AIDS awareness.

The coordinator of an HIV/AIDS awareness tour, Polo Gomez, said the truck was boosted Sunday from its parking spot in front of a friend's house in Mexico City.

It was recovered Wednesday in a shopping mall parking lot in a northern suburb - minus the condoms and the equipment. Gomez said the thieves left some 800 HIV tests and a seven-metre inflatable prophylactic, which were also in the vehicle.

The truck wasn't hard to locate. It features painted images of a peeled banana, the exposed part shaped like a condom, and a shirtless man saying: "I protect myself. Do you?"

After the theft received widespread media coverage, residents phoned police with the vehicle's whereabouts, Gomez said.

The Condomovil program has toured Mexico since 1998 promoting safe sex practices while distributing 1.2 million condoms to more than 700,000 people, Gomez said. The inflatable condom was used to draw attention from passers-by.

The group bought the truck with a grant from Mexico's federal Health Department. The department also donated the 5,000 condoms that were stolen.

The United Nations AIDS program says there are some 200,000 people living with HIV in Mexico.

2 different bandits rob same bank



LA MESA, Calif. - Times have been tough for banks everywhere, but a San Diego-area Wells Fargo branch had an especially difficult day this week.

The branch in La Mesa, Calif., was robbed twice on Monday - by two different people.

The robbers - dubbed "the Hard Hat Bandit" and "the Chatty Bandit" by the FBI - struck the branch about three hours apart.

FBI spokeswoman April Langwell says "the Chatty Bandit" walked in to the branch about 3 p.m., showed a pistol and demanded cash.

Less than three hours later "the Hard Hat Bandit" walked in and presented a note demanding money.

The FBI believes "the Chatty Bandit" has held up nine banks since March and "the Hard Hat Bandit" has struck three times this week.

Neither has been arrested.

Big plans, small car: Malaysia robbers leave loot
By THE ASSOCIATED PRESS




KUALA LUMPUR, Malaysia - Two armed robbers hijacked a security van with $1.3 million inside but were forced to abandon more than half the cash because their small getaway car could not carry it all, Malaysian police said Tuesday.

The robbers and their compact getaway car were still at large with $524,000 following Monday's heist near Kuala Lumpur, said district police chief Shakaruddin Che Mood.

The robbers stole a small car then held up guards in the security van at a shopping mall. One robber drove the van away and the other followed in the car, Shakaruddin said.

The van was recovered nearby with nine bags containing 2.7 million ringgit $786,000 inside - evidently because they did not fit in the compact car, the police chief said.

"The bags are quite big. I consider them quite stupid. Their planning was very shortsighted," Shakaruddin said.

The five security guards in the van have been detained for questioning. Police suspect the robbery may have been an inside job, Shakaruddin said.

"This thing was done in an easy manner," he said.

Panasonic is looking to reinvent the remote control with its EZ Touch Remote prototype that it is showing off here at CEATEC. Rather than rely on a touch-screen interface that forces one to look down at a remote (and away from the object of one's entertainment), the concept puts the visual feedback where it belongs: on the screen. The remote can sense left- or right-handed users and adjust the interface appropriately, moving important triggers around based on where one's thumb may (or may not) be. Dual touch pads allow for multitouch data entry and zoom manipulation, while gestures allow for quick scrolls, making this one of the most intuitive and drool-worthy remote controls we've seen in a while, or ever. Website, phone lines for do-not-call list overwhelmed
Last Updated: Tuesday, September 30, 2008 | 10:31 AM ET Comments99Recommend100
CBC News

So many people are trying to register their phone numbers on the federal do-not-call list, the website has crashed and the phone lines have a constant busy tone.

Commenters to CBCNews.ca expressed frustration at not being able to get through, but not all of them were surprised at the breakdown.

"It appears the do-not-call registry site was so popular it brought down their server. I am getting … page cannot be displayed errors," wrote Alienc, of Riverview, N.B.

"Great idea but [too] bad the DNC registry website is unavailable.…Typical," wrote VACMAN, of Nova Scotia.

The popularity of the list was not unexpected. The Canadian Radio-television and Telecommunications Commission has projected that of Canada's 27 million residential phone lines, which include cellphone numbers, 16 million would be on the do-not-call list within two years.

However, it's possible the CRTC didn't expect millions to try to join the list in the first week. The CRTC confirmed the website went live at 12:01 a.m. Tuesday, and about 200,000 people were able to register before it crashed eight or nine hours later.
